变包含角平面光栅单色器及其关键技术

摘    要:分析设计并研制了上海光源软X 射线谱学显微光束线站的变包含角平面光栅单色器, 经过精密加工调试, 保证了扫描系统的转角重复精度; 采用多孔腔内部通道水冷方法, 控制了镜子表面热变形; 完成真空箱体大尺寸方法兰加工与密封, 达到了单色器工作所需的超高真空. 通过上述关键部件的精确掌控, 确保了单色器主要性能——光子能量范围、能量分辨率和能量重复性, 均优于设计指标.

The variable included angle plane grating monochromator and the key technology

Abstract:This article discusses the design of a variable included angle plane grating monochromator (VAPGM) on the soft X-ray spectromicroscopy beam-line at Shanghai Synchrotron Radiation Facility (SSRF). The precision scanning system of sin-bar meets the requirements through resolving the high precision repeatability of mechanical transmission system; the inner path water cooling structure of the plane mirror controls the thermal deformation of the mirror surface; the huge dimension and quadrate flange chamber ensures the ultra high vacuum (UHV) which the VAPGM requires. Finally, the main capabilities of the monochromator, including the energy range, energy resolution and energy repeatability, reach the design requirements completely.
